3 Produc t Dimensions Cabinet Dimensions Cabinet Side View W ater Filtration System Location Requir ements For bes t results, do not in stall th e water fi ltration system ou tside, or in extreme hot or cold temperat ur es. T emperature of water supply to the water fil tration syste m must be be tween 40°F/4 °C and 100°F/3 8°C.
4 W ater Supply Requirements A cold wa ter suppl y with wate r pr essur e betwe en 30 and 12 0 psi (207 and 827 kPa) is required to operate the s team feature. In Massac husett s, plumb ing code 248 CMR 3. 00 and 10 .00 mus t be foll owed. If you have questions abou t your water p r essure ca ll a licens ed, qualif ied plumbe r .
